titleOfInvention | Method for protecting resonance sensor and open protection resonance sensor |
abstract | PROBLEM TO BE SOLVED: To adversely affect the performance or the like of a sensor when a resonance sensor is embedded in a living body, and tissue or other biological material, liquid or solid material, particles, etc. are deposited on the sensor (particularly its vibratable portion). is there. A protective resonant sensor is provided that may include at least one resonant sensor unit. Each sensor unit has one or a plurality of vibratable members. The protective sensor includes at least one gel body for protecting the oscillatable membrane of the sensor. The gel may be deposited or deposited on the sensor unit and cover the sensor's oscillatable membrane. The gel may also be placed in an open housing with one or more sensor units and may cover the oscillatable membranes of different sensor units. The sensor unit may be a resonant sensor unit having a resonant frequency that depends on the value of a physical variable in the measurement environment. The protective sensor can be attached to, included in, or formed as part of a suitable device or sensor anchoring device, and can be implanted or inserted into the body or organism. A method for making a gel protection sensor is also described. |
